• http://www.politico.com/Talk to just about any political reporters, and they’ll tell you 2008 was the greatest presidential race they ever covered.
While no one expects a campaign with an incumbent president to match the intensity of 2008’s wide open field, even seasoned pros are surprised by how long it has taken for the Republican field to take shape and for the media to become fully engaged in covering the campaign.
“If you had asked me six months ago where we would be right now, I think I probably would have said that we would have a bigger and more dynamic field, a more engaged campaign, and debates, and a relatively full cast of candidate reporters out there following the kind of day-to-day activities of a presidential race,” said Richard Stevenson, political editor of the New York Times. “And clearly, this year, things have been very slow to jell.”
